Just a thought... Saints are saying they need next year's 1st to bundle with their 2021 1st to go for Ben King. If they had traded pick 6 to us, or alternatively, they now trade both 12 and 18, wouldn't they then be prevented from trading both 1sts (2020 and future) the year after?

As I understand the rules - sort of. You need to have 2 first round picks in a 4 year period. They could trade back into the first round, and consequently I don't think there would be anything preventing them from trading future picks if they intended to get someone else's 1st round pick in 2021. I don't know if they would have to do that before trading their 2021 first rounder or whether they could wait until 2021 to get one. I would have thought the former, but the AFL make rules up as they go, so I doubt it's set in concrete.
